This study aims to compare whole-blood microarray gene-expression profiling between patients with acute myocardial infarction and normal participants without cardiovascular diseases. Firstly, screening differentially genes of mRNA to perform gene ontology and pathway analysis. Secondly, predicting target genes regulated by microRNA and constructing coexpression network with mRNA. Thirdly, biological function experiment of microRNA. Finally, revealing pathogenic mechanisms associated with acute myocardial infarction.

Inclusion criteria

  • AMI patients:

    1. 20-50 years of age
    2. Symptoms of ischaemia
    3. New significant ST-segment-T wave changes in ECG and definitive diagnosis of non-ST elevation MI or ST elevation MI
    4. Cardiac troponin with at least one value above the 99th percentile upper reference limit
  • Normal control participants:

    1. 20-50 years of age
    2. Normal ECG
    3. BMI <24kg/m2
    4. systolic blood pressure <140mmHg
    5. diastolic blood pressure <90mmHg
    6. Total cholesterol <200mg/dl (5.18mmol/L)
    7. Triglyceride <150mg/dl (1.70mmol/L)
    8. High density lipoprotein cholesterol >=40mg/dl (1.04mmol/L)
    9. Low density lipoprotein cholesterol <130mg/dl (3.37mmol/L)
    10. Fasting blood glucose <100mg/dl (5.6mmol/L)
    11. Not taking antihypertensive or hypolipidemic or hypoglycemic drugs

Exclusion criteria

  1. Cardiac death with symptoms suggestive of myocardial ischaemia and presumed new ischaemic ECG changes, but death occurred before cardiac biomarkers were obtained, or before cardiac biomarker values would be increased
  2. Prior myocardial infarction
  3. Percutaneous coronary intervention related MI
  4. Stent thrombosis associated with MI
  5. Coronary artery bypass grafting related MI
  6. Recurrent MI or reinfarction
  7. Myocardial injury with necrosis caused by transcatheter aortic valve implantation or mitral clip or ablation of arrhythmias
  8. Myocardial injury or infarction associated with heart failure
  9. Myocardial infarction in the intensive care unit
  10. Other diseases: previous history of ASCVD, cancer, rheumatoid arthritis, liver or kidney disease, myeloproliferative disorders, chronic inflammation, peripheral vascular disease
  11. Not available informed consent
